How Do I Start Learning TypeScript?

Is it easy to learn TypeScript?

Technically, you do not need to learn TypeScript to be a good developer, most people do just fine without it.

Due to the static typing, code written in TypeScript is more predictable, and is generally easier to debug..

Is TypeScript slower than JavaScript?

So I’ve seen in some places that mention JavaScript as being faster. But when TypeScript will just become JavaScript in production, does this matter at all, and wont they just be the same speed in the end. … But, Typescript really doesn’t impact that.

Will JavaScript become TypeScript?

“Will TypeScript replace JavaScript? No, not in the short term. Given TypeScript is a typed superset of JavaScript, most developers will probably need to be comfortable working with JavaScript even if they are principally TypeScript developers.”

Is TypeScript worth using?

TypeScript is 100% worth it. It’s how JavaScript should have been by default. The combination of static type checking with intelligent code completion provides a significant boost in developer productivity. Not only can you work faster, but you can also catch a ton of errors before they arise.

Is TypeScript better than JavaScript?

The main advantage of Typescript over JavaScript is that Typescript is a superset of JavaScript. So Typescript designed for the development of a large program that trans compile to JavaScript. JavaScript is used in development for enhancing HTML pages in an interactive and design fashion.

How much time will it take to learn JavaScript?

6-9 monthsUnlike HTML and CSS, JS will take months to learn. Most programmers will say that it will take at least 6-9 months to learn basic JavaScript and really be comfortable with it.

Where is TypeScript used?

TypeScript simplifies JavaScript code, making it easier to read and debug. TypeScript is open source. TypeScript provides highly productive development tools for JavaScript IDEs and practices, like static checking. TypeScript makes code easier to read and understand.

How do I start a TypeScript project?

The first six steps are the same in all three approaches, so let’s get started!Step 1: Install Node. js/npm. … Step 2: Install Visual Studio Code or other editor. … Step 3: Set up package. … Step 4: Install Typescript. … Step 5: Install React or Preact. … Step 6: Write some React code.

How much time does it take to learn TypeScript?

It takes about a month to learn the basics of TypeScript, assuming you study for at least one hour a day. Expect to spend at least six months studying TypeScript before you develop the skills you need to apply it in a professional development setting.

Is TypeScript front end or backend?

Is TypeScript used on the frontend or the backend? TypeScript is compiled to JavaScript. Therefore, TS can be used anywhere JS could be used: both the frontend and the backend. JavaScript is the most popular language to implement scripting for the frontend of apps and web pages.

Can I learn TypeScript without knowing JavaScript?

There is no need to learn typescript explicitly until you are planning to work on Angular 2 /4 . Typescript is good, forces you to write better JavaScript code, complies to JavaScript but, essentially not required for other frameworks. ES6 is enough JavaScript to work on all libraries and frameworks.

Should I learn TypeScript before react?

Just learn react first, more marketable and you can add typescript to your projects as you need later. Angular is just so much stuff to learn all at once. And learning a framework Ave a library is not a good idea. It’s much easier to separate the two when you learn them separately.

Why you should not use TypeScript?

TypeScript will only check types at compile time and only types that are available. Any network calls, system libraries, platform-specific APIs and non-typed third-party libraries have no way of communicating with TypeScript. … In TS, you rely on the compiler to do it for you, but it can only check so much.

Can we use alert () in TypeScript?

An alert box is often used if you want to make sure information comes through to the user and it displays some information to the user. Open Visual Studio 2012 and click “File” -> “New” -> “Project…”. A window is opened. In this window, click HTML Application for TypeScript under Visual C#.

Can we use TypeScript in Nodejs?

You can run typescript directly on the node with the ts-node package. This package is recommended for development only. To make the final deploy in production, always use the javascript version of your project. The ts-node is already included as a dependency on another package, t ts-node-dev .

How do I learn TypeScript?

7 Best Online Courses to learn TypeScript in 2021Understanding TypeScript — 2021 Edition. … Typescript Masterclass & FREE E-Book. … Learn TypeScript From Scratch. … Introduction to TypeScript Development. … TypeScript Fundamentals- Pluralsight. … Learn TypeScript: The Complete Course for Beginners — Educative.More items…

What companies use TypeScript?

TypeScript is at the moment used by Microsoft, Asana, Lyft, Slack, all Angular 2+ developers, multiple React & Vue. js developers, and thousands of other companies.

Should I learn JavaScript or TypeScript?

We frequently see the question “Should I learn JavaScript or TypeScript?“. The answer is that you can’t learn TypeScript without learning JavaScript! TypeScript shares syntax and runtime behavior with JavaScript, so anything you learn about JavaScript is helping you learn TypeScript at the same time.